FamilySearch International is the largest family history organization in the world, renowned for its dedication to preserving and sharing genealogical data for millions of people globally. The organization operates as a non-profit entity and is under the auspices of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. FamilySearch provides an extensive suite of resources, tools, and services to enable individuals to discover, document, and preserve their family histories.
